Sunday, May 28, 2017

Assamualaikum.wr.wb.
Alhamdulillah bisa kembali lagi, pada kesempatan ini  saya akan membagikan tutorial singkat mengenai salah satu Framework website, ya sesuai dengan judul, kali ini saya akan membaikan tutorial CRUD di framework Laravel.
oke langsung saja ke TKP .

1. Tampilan Halaman karyawan.blade.php


Halaman karyawan.blade.php digunakan untuk menampilkan data karyawan yang telah dimasukkan ke database, halaman ini digunakan sebagai awal dan jalan untuk membuat data karyawan baru , Melihat Detail Karyawan, Mengubah Data Karyawan dan Mengapus Data karyawan.



Buatlah file view bernama karyawan :

-> template.blade.php

template.blade.php digunakan untuk file kerangka utama




-> navbar.blade.php





-> karyawan.blade.php




-> footer.blade.php






 2. Tampilan Halaman create.blade.php 

Halaman create.blade.php merupakan halaman yang digunakan untuk menginputkan data karyawan.
selanjutnya buatlah sebuah file View bernama create.blade.php 
















-> create.blade.php




3. Tampilan Halaman edit.blade.php (View)

selanjutnya buatlah sebuah file View bernama edit.blade.php :
















-> edit.blade.php



4. Tampilan Halaman form.blade.php (View)

buatlah file View bernama form.blade.php, file ini nantinya digunakan sebagai form untuk create dan edit 



5. Halaman show.blade.php (View)
buatlah file View bernama show.blade.php :ame>















-> show.blade.php





 6.  web.php (Route)




7. Request KaryawanRequest.php (Request)



KaryawanRequest ini dibuat sebagai validasi ketika create atau update data, menampilkan setiap kesalahan. untuk lebih jelasnya silahkan lihat gambar dibawah ini 


-> KaryawanRequest.php



-> KaryawanController.php (Controller)



-> ModelKaryawan.php (Controller)


Sekian tutorial kali ini, semoga tutorial ini bermanfaat para pembaca dalam belajar CRUD laravel.

wassalamualaikum.wr.wb




Thursday, December 22, 2016

           


   Sekilas Pengertian CRUD (Create, Read, Update dan Delete)

CRUD adalah singkatan dari Create, Read, Update and Delete. jadi di singkat dengan crud. berbicara tentang create, read, update, delete.. pasti kita terbayang tentang sebuah manajemen atau mengelola. yak benar sekali. CRUD di sini adalah yang mengelola database. misalnya seperti menginput data ke database(Create), Menampilkan data dari database (Read), Mengubah atau mengupdate data pada database(Update) dan menghapus data pada database(Delete). nah kesimpulan nya di edisi kali ini kita akan belajar tentang membuat form input yang menginput data ke database. cara menampilkan data dari database. mengubah data dari database serta belajar cara menghapus data pada database dengan php. sedikit informasi bahwa database yang kita gunakan pada tutorial ini adalah database MySQL. Langsung saja  berikut Untuk screenshotanya:


1.Tampilan Halaman Awal

















2.Tampilan Halaman Tambah Data

















3.Tampilan Halaman Edit Data

















4.Tampilan Halaman Hapus Data

















Berikut Tampilan source code

1.index.php

















2.tambah.php

















3.edit.php

















4.config.php
















5.tampil.php
















6.hapus.php

















7.Style.css

















Demikian Cara Membuat CRUD Sederhana  Part 1 Semoga Bermanfaat .
Jika ingin mendownload script secara lengkap silahkan   KLIK DISINI









Thursday, November 3, 2016



  • Fuzzifikasi : proses untuk mengubah variabel non fuzzy (variabel numerik) menjadi variabel fuzzy (variabel linguistik)
  • Inferencing (Ruled Based) , pada umumnya aturan-aturan fuzzy dinyatakan dalam bentuk “IF THEN” yang merupakan inti dari relasi fuzzy.
  • Defuzifikasi: proses pengubahan data-data fuzzy tersebut menjadi data-data numerik yang dapat dikirimkan ke peralatan pengendalian.
Untuk mengerti sistem fuzzy, anda harus mengenal konsep dasar yang berhubungan dengan logika fuzzy.
DERAJAT KEANGGOTAAN adalah : derajat dimana nilai crisp compatible dengan fungsi keanggotaan ( dari 0 sampai 1 ), juga mengacu sebagai tingkat keanggotaan, nilai kebenaran, atau masukan fuzzy.
LABEL adalah nama deskriptif yang digunakan untuk mengidentifikasikan sebuah fungsi keanggotaan.
FUNGSI KEANGGOTAAN adalah mendefinisikan fuzzy set dengan memetakkan masukan crisp dari domainnya ke derajat keanggotaan.
MASUKAN CRISP adalah masukan yang tegas dan tertentu
LINGKUP / DOMAIN adalah lebar fungsi keanggotaan. Jangkauan konsep, biasanya bilangan, tempat dimana fungsi keanggotaan dipetakkan. Disini domain dari fuzzy set ( fungsi keanggotaan ) adalah dari 0 sampai 20 derajat dan lingkupnya adalah 20 derajat.
DAERAH BATASAN CRISP adalah jangkauan seluruh nilai yang mungkin dapat diaplikasikan pada variabel sistem. Menggunakan logika fuzzy untuk mencapai penyelesaian crisp pada masalah khusus biasanya melibatkan tiga langkah : fuzzyfikasi, evaluasi rule, dan defuzzyfikasi. Jika anda tidak / belum mengetahui bagaimana logika fuzzy itu bekerja kami sarankan agar anda benar benar memahami betul tiap langkah dalam bagian berikutnya.
PDO (PHP Data Objects) adalah interface universal yang disediakan PHP untuk “berkomunikasi” dengan database server. Maksud istilah “interface universal” disini adalah bahwa PDO tidak terikat dengan aplikasi database tertentu. Apabila saat ini kita menggunakan database MySQL dan dikemudian hari ingin bermigrasi menggunakan PostgreSQL, kita hanya tinggal mengganti cara pemanggilan awal PDO dan seluruh kode program yang ada bisa langsung digunakan untuk database baru.

Dari pengertian diatas sekarang saya akan memberikan langkah-langkah untuk membuat CRUD menggunakan PDO di PHP. Berikut adalah langkah-langkah untuk membuat CRUD PDO di PHP :


1. Buatlah database dengan nama crud_oop pada XAMPP Control Panel, ketik pada url link localhost/phpmyadmin kemudian buat database baru dengan nama crud_oop. Kemudian Import source code dibawah ini:
2. Setelah selesai membuat database, buat folder dengan nama pdo.
3. Buat file pada text editor, contoh text editor yang saya pakai adalah notepad++. beri nama index.php kemudian bisa ketik atau paste source code dibawah ini:
4. Buat file baru dengan nama edit.php. Kemudian ketik atau paste source code dibawah ini : 
5. Buat file baru dengan nama library.php. Kemudian ketik atau paste source code dibawah ini :
6.Yang terakhir buat file baru dengan nama list.php. Kemudian ketik atau paste source code dibawah ini : 
7.Setelah mengetik/mempaste semua source code diatas. Kemudian panggil file index.php di web browser contohnya web browser chrome. ketikkan localhost/pdo/index.php maka akan muncul tampilan seperti ini :

8.Kemudian kita inputkan data mahasiswa baru, lalu klik button “Tambah”




9. Setelah menambahkan data, selanjutnya akan menuju tampilan list.php. Untuk mengedit data mahasiswa, klik button “Edit” seperti yang dibawah ini:

10. Setelah muncul tampilan diatas, silahkan ubah data misalkan pada alamat yang akan dirubah, kemudian klik Button “Update”.









11. Kemudian klik button “Delete” untuk menghapus data yang akan dihapus.





12. Jika hapus berhasil maka data yang kita hapus akan hilang.


Demikian cara membuat CRUD PDO di PHP Semoga Bermanfaat .
JIka ingin mendownload script secara lengkap silahkan download file ZIP => DISINI  







IBX5A491A1A91974

Join Blog

Categories

Statistik

Psy - Gangnam Style

Popular Posts